Little Mix and Diversity stars unite for black mental health campaign

Little Mix star Leigh-Anne Pinnock, Diversity dancer Ashley Banjo and other black celebrities have teamed up for a video about mental health awareness on World Suicide Prevention Day.

Famous faces from the worlds of fashion, music and TV declare “I am enough” in the campaign created by former The Only Way Is Essex cast member Vas J Morgan.

The line-up includes actresses Jodie Turner-Smith and Nathalie Emmanuel, actors Evan Ross and Rickey Thompson, models Winnie Harlow, Sabrina Elba and Leomie Anderson, and singers Alexandra Burke and Fleur East.

Morgan (31) launched the I Am Enough campaign in a bid to raise money so members of the black community can access free mental health support, raising nearly £50,000 (€54,000) so far.
